## Changed defaults

Heads up: the Ledgerline tax-rate lookup cache now defaults to a 15-minute TTL instead of 24 hours. Turns out rates in the Veldt County sandbox were going stale mid-demo, which was embarrassing. Eviction is now LRU rather than FIFO, and the cache warms on boot. If you're reviewing, check that nothing hardcodes the old TTL. The new defaults land as follows.

deployment values, bajop-taweg:
holwyn:
  log_level: debug
  metrics_host: metrics.holwyn.zemvarsys.internal
  pool_size: 32

Hi team,

Before I hand off the 3.2 release, please note the humidity sensor drift reported on Verdana controllers in the Elmbrook trial site. Drift exceeds 4% after roughly ten days of continuous operation; firmware 3.2.1 adds an automatic recalibration cycle every 72 hours. Support should advise growers to install 3.2.1 and trigger a manual recalibration once. The hotfix bundle must be verified before distribution, so I'm including the signing key used for the 3.2.1 packages below.

release key, fahof-yagap: bky3_m5d

## Deploy Step 4 — Spokeshift Rebalancer

Heads up before you sign off: the rebalancer talks to the dock telemetry feed every 90 seconds and writes truck assignments to the dispatch queue. It runs as a single worker — don't scale it horizontally or you'll get duplicate move orders (learned that one the hard way in the Brindlemere pilot). Deploy is just `make ship` after the env file is in place. One gotcha: the telemetry feed requires an API secret, which goes in the env file on the very next line.

secret setting of fawig-tawip: RELAY_SECRET3=e04

**Ticket: slim-image config drift on crustcutter**

Support folks, quick heads up: the container slimming pipeline on Drayhall prod has drifted from the committed config. Someone bumped the layer-strip aggressiveness during last month's registry crunch, and now a few customer images are missing debug symbols they expect. If tickets mention "stripped binaries," that's this. Fix lands Friday. What the pipeline is actually running with today is below.

config for yahof-tajop:
zorath:
  pin: 7493
  metrics_host: metrics.zorath.tolvaqsys.internal
  tenant: praiel
  seal: seal_fd9cd4f1